Amorphous metals: Redefining the limits of metallic materials
Amorphous metals, or metallic glasses, combine the strength of metals with the disordered structure of glass, offering exceptional strength, elasticity, corrosion resistance, and unique magnetic properties. Advances in additive manufacturing enable bulk production, expanding applications in electronics, healthcare, aerospace, and energy. While cost and processing challenges remain, European research and Horizon Europe projects are driving their industrial adoption.

Rare Earths: Essential metals for technological and ecological transition
Rare earths - a group of 17 elements including lanthanides, scandium, and yttrium - are critical to modern technologies but challenging to extract sustainably. While not truly rare, their concentration in exploitable deposits is low. As demand rises, innovations like Marie Perrin’s Reecover, which recycles rare earths from electronic waste, are reshaping the supply chain toward a circular, resilient economy.
